Dataset Summary
The A2AJ Canadian Hansard dataset provides bulk, open-access parliamentary Hansard transcripts — the official record of debate — for Canadian legislatures, parsed into structured rows with one row per intervention (a speaker turn or a procedural note). It currently covers the Legislative Assembly of Ontario.
The dataset is built for computational legal and political research: programmatically searching the parliamentary record for patterns; tracking how debate, policy, and language evolve over time and in response to case law and policy developments; assembling evidence about the purpose and intent behind legislation and regulations for statutory interpretation; and linking parliamentary discussion to legislation and case law. It is also intended to support legal-tech prototyping and language-model research in the public interest — especially work that advances access to justice for marginalised and low-income communities.
A2AJ is a research project co-hosted by York University's Osgoode Hall Law School and Toronto Metropolitan University's Lincoln Alexander School of Law.

Dataset Creation
Curation Rationale
Building on A2AJ's broader open legal-data programme, we collect and share the Canadian parliamentary record to democratise access to it, to enable large-scale empirical research, and to support responsible AI development for the justice and democratic sectors. We scrape data only where permitted by the terms of service of the websites that host it.
Source Data & Normalisation
Transcripts are scraped from the official legislature websites and parsed from HTML into structured rows. Text is stored with minimal normalisation (HTML → plain text, whitespace cleanup). Headings are mapped to OrderofBusiness / SubjectofBusiness, and each speaker turn or procedural note becomes one row.

Considerations for Using the Data
- Social Impact. Open parliamentary data reduces information asymmetries but can also be misused. We encourage downstream users to ensure derivative tools advance — rather than undermine — access to justice and democratic accountability.
- Bias & Representativeness. Hansard reflects what was said in the chamber under particular editorial and procedural conventions; it is not a neutral or complete record of all political activity.
- Limitations. Parsing is automated and approximate. HTML formats differ across parliaments, the
speech/proceduralclassification is heuristic, and attached PDFs are not parsed (only the HTML record). Verify against the official source before relying on any row.
